DE LEAKING BACK THROUGH PUMP

Postby meanirene100 » Tue 24 May, 2005 19:59

I have an unusual problem, at least for me. when my pump is shut off, the de from the filter leaks back into the lines. when the filter is turned back on, there is a large discharge of de and air into the pool.
it is an inground 18x36/ filter de 75/ in the line chlorinator. i have backwashed, cleaned and inspected the grids for damage, changed the pumps o ring, lubed all other rings, changed pressure gauge and made sure everything is sitting level. i experimented by blocking the backwash outlet , it seemed to slow the leaching but not stop it. when i put my ear to the filter tank i can hear a slight sound of air bubbles. any suggestions on what to do next?
